What happened to Sarah Fisher?
In 2008, Fisher established and drove for Sarah Fisher Hartman Racing until her retirement at the end of 2010. In retirement, Fisher focused full-time on Sarah Fisher Hartman Racing, with drivers Ed Carpenter and Josef Newgarden achieving modest success with the team.

What was Sarah Fisher’s IndyCar career-best finish?
Fisher took part in 81 IndyCar Series events, achieving a career-best finish of second at the 2001 Infiniti Grand Prix of Miami —the highest placing for a woman in the IRL until Danica Patrick ‘s victory in the 2008 Indy Japan 300.

What happened to Sarah Fisher Hartman racing?
Fisher debuted in the IRL at the final race of the 1999 season. During her 11-year professional career, sponsorship problems limited her participation in the series. In 2008, Fisher established and drove for Sarah Fisher Hartman Racing until her retirement at the end of the 2010 season .
